Chapter 18 Open the coffin and the crow calls

"Uncle Jiu, I can see the coffin!"

The young men used shovels to dig up the soil, and the large black coffin for burial appeared.

Uncle Jiu nodded and Xu Ce stopped talking.

"Let's raise the coffin!"

Uncle Jiu said.

The young men placed the wooden tripod that had been prepared long ago on top of the coffin, and tied the rope to one end of the coffin.

There is a small pulley on the bracket, and the coffin is dragged out through the pulley lever principle.

Then it was placed smoothly on the ground.

The first step of groundbreaking and burial was successfully completed.

Xu Ce stared at the tightly fitted coffin, a bad feeling already emerging.

Even though the coffin had not been opened yet, he knew that the body of Mr. Ren inside had not deteriorated over the past twenty years.

Instead, he remains as he was when he died! His physical body is immortal!

After twenty years, even a piece of iron would be rusty, let alone a person inside.

But this is the fact. After opening the coffin, it will inevitably come into contact with the air, and there are people in the air, so Mr. Ren will inevitably transform into a corpse.

Xu Ce wanted to stop it, but he couldn't. It was an indispensable step to move the coffin and confirm the body inside the coffin.

Forget it, just let nature take its course. If something is really going to happen, give it a helping hand!

That's all it can do.

"Loose the rope! Remove the nail!"

After Uncle Jiu finished speaking to Qingzhuang, he turned to look at everyone in the Ren family and continued:

"Everyone, today is the day when Ren Gongweiyong comes to light again. All ages are thirty-six, twenty-two, thirty-five, and forty-eight.

Those born in the year of Rooster or Ox must turn around and avoid them!"

Everyone who Uncle Jiu said met these conditions turned away one after another.

"Evasion completed, everyone tidy up their clothes and open the restaurant!"

Following Uncle Jiu's shout, the four young men guarding the coffin pried open the iron nails on the coffin board and were about to lift the coffin.

An ominous bird call suddenly sounded from the trees nearby.

Everyone looked up and saw seven or eight crows with jet-black feathers flying out of the trees, squawking and flying out.

Uncle Jiu's brows immediately condensed, as the crow appeared about to open the restaurant, which was a very ominous sign.

Uncle Jiu raised his head and met Xu Ce's eyes.

Uncle Jiu saw the same worries as his own in Xu Ce's eyes, and was a little surprised. This skill cannot be learned from books, but needs to be understood.

The talent of Xu Ce's disciple is no longer a genius, but a monster!

At this time, Mrs. Ren's coffin had been dug out of the grave, and it would not be appropriate to put it back again.

Even if he knew the signs were ominous, he could only continue.

Of course, Uncle Jiu himself is also a man of profound Taoism. Even if a corpse transformation does occur, he still has the means to subdue the transformed zombie, Mr. Ren.

"Uncle Jiu, is there any problem?"

Seeing Uncle Jiu and Xu Ce's serious expressions, Ren Fa felt a little worried. After all, even if he wasn't a Taoist priest, he knew that crows represented something ominous.

Uncle Jiu waved his hand, looked at the four young men with ugly faces who had their hands on the coffin lid but did not make any move, and said:

"Don't be afraid, let's open the coffin."

After receiving Uncle Jiu's confirmation, the coffin lid slowly opened a gap, and an unpleasant smell immediately came out. The people standing next to the coffin immediately covered their noses.

Xu Ce held his breath for the first time.

As the coffin lid was fully opened, a stream of black gas floated out from inside.

It wasn't until the smell dissipated that everyone looked inside the coffin.

However, what lay inside the coffin was not the rotten bones with only the skeleton left, but a corpse with full body.

When Uncle Jiu saw this, he frowned again. His previous guess was confirmed, and it was indeed the case!

And Xu Ce's face didn't look good. Even though he knew that this was what happened, seeing it with his own eyes, even in broad daylight, was scary.

A twenty-year-old corpse cannot be preserved so well even if it is soaked in formalin solution.

"father!"

"grandfather!"

"master!"

Everyone in the Ren family saw the face that had been blurred in their memory now become extremely clear, and they all fell to the ground, crying and shouting.

At the same time, they were also extremely frightened in their hearts, and each of them turned pale and frightened.

The scene in front of me was exactly the same as those strange stories told by the storyteller.

"Dad, I have alarmed your old man. The child is really unfilial!"

After Ren Fa finished speaking, he stood up from the ground. He was extremely shocked. It was so unbelievable that his father's body, which had been dead for twenty years, was still intact.

Ren Fa felt that his breathing became rapid and his mind went blank. At the same time, he secretly blamed himself. Could it be that he made the old man angry by moving the coffin?

"Uncle Jiu, can this tomb still be used?"

Uncle Jiu shook his head,

"If a dragonfly touches water, and then touches it again, it will definitely not touch the same spot again. This point is no longer useful."

Ren Fa said anxiously:

"Then what should I do, Uncle Jiu, you must help me."

Uncle Jiu pondered for a moment, then looked at Ren Fa, with a worried look on his face, and said cautiously:

"If possible, I recommend cremation on the spot."

Ren Fa shook his head repeatedly,

"No, we can't cremate him. My father was most afraid of fire when he was alive. I can't do that.

Moving the coffin has alarmed his old man, and if he is still cremated, I would be extremely unfilial."

"Master Ren, there will be trouble if we don't cremate him!"

Uncle Jiu said solemnly.

"Anything is possible, but it cannot be cremated. Uncle Jiu, please help me, give me a price, and think of other ways."

Ren Fa's attitude was very firm.

Uncle Jiu thought about it for a moment and then said:

"That can only be like this. Mr. Ren, how about temporarily placing Mr. Ren in Yizhuang?

Tomorrow Xu Ce and I will go together to help Mr. Ren find another suitable Feng Shui land so that he can rest in peace as soon as possible."

Ren Fa nodded, looked at Old Master Ren in the coffin again, and sighed:

"Uncle Jiu, I'm done."

Ren Fa's nephew Ah Wei waved his hand and shouted:

"Cover the coffin and carry it to Yizhuang! Let's go!"

The coffin was closed again, and eight young men lifted the heavy coffin and set off.

Everyone in the Ren family had gone away, and Uncle Jiu turned back to Xu Ce and the others and said:

"The three of you will light a plum blossom incense array in the tomb and let me know how it will be burned when you come back.

Also, don’t forget to put incense on every grave around the grave.

Xu Ce, supervise these two bastards and don't let them be lazy."

Xu Ce nodded,

"Don't worry, Master, leave this place to me. You and Master Ren can go back to Yizhuang first."

Uncle Jiu left.

"Qiu Sheng, Wen Cai, you must have heard what Master just said. Don't be lazy, you know?"

Xu Ce patted the two of them on the shoulders, then grabbed a handful of incense and lit it, then walked towards the surrounding graves.

It is unavoidable that Mrs. Ren turns into a corpse. In this case, it is better to find Dong Xiaoyu's grave and complete the sign-in task before thinking about anything else.
